Ademetionine 1,4-Butanedisulfonate(SAMe) is derived from the amino acid methionine and is one of the most important methyl donors in the central nervous system. Methylation (donation of methyl groups) is an essential process in ensuring the proper function of a number of organ systems. SAMe is involved in numerous biochemical reactions in tissue including the liver, joints and brain.
1.Ademetionine 1,4-Butanedisulfonate(SAMe) is a coenzyme involved in methyl group transfers. It is made from adenosine triphosphate (ATP) and methionine by methionine adenosyltransferase (EC 2.5.1.6). Transmethylation, transsulfuration, and aminopropylation are the metabolic pathways that use SAMe. Although these anabolic reactions occur throughout the body, most SAMe is produced and consumed in the liver.
2.Ademetionine 1,4-Butanedisulfonate attached to the methionine sulfur atom in SAMe is chemically reactive. This allows donation of this group to an acceptor substrate in transmethylation reactions. More than 40 metabolic reactions involve the transfer of a methyl group from SAMe to various substrates such as nucleic acids, proteins, and lipids.
3.In bacteria, SAMe is bound by the SAMe riboswitch, which regulates genes involved in methionine or cysteine biosynthesis.
